Thermodynamic steam trap operate on dynamic interaction between water and flash steam, making them simple, robust and highly reliable. They are capable of handling high temperature and pressure making them ideal for demanding industrial application.
Parts of Thermodynamic Steam Trap
Valve Disc: The key moving component that opens to release condensate and closes to prevent steam loss.
Seat: The disc rests on the seat, ensuring a tight closure to prevent steam leakage.
Body: The main housing that provides structural integrity and contains the valve mechanism.
Inlet and Outlet: Ports that allow steam and condensate to enter and exit the trap.
Control Chamber/Cap: The section above the disc where steam pressure builds, causing the disc to close.
How Thermodynamic Steam Trap Work
Condensate vs. Steam: Steam move at high velocity whereas condensate is slower moving liquid.
Bernoulli’s Principle: As condensate flow through trap its velocity increase, leading to pressure drop.
Flash Steam Formation: The pressure drop may cause some condensate to flash into steam increasing velocity further.
Disc Movement: The velocity difference between steam and condensate create pressure differential moving disc to regulate discharge.
Intermittent Discharge: The disc open and close at regular interval, ensuring efficient removal of condensate, air, and non condensable gas.
Types of Thermodynamic Steam Traps
Thermodynamic Disc Traps: Operate with a disc that responds to velocity changes in steam and condensate.
Thermodynamic Piston Traps: Utilize a piston instead of a disc, offering additional air venting capability.
Thermodynamic Impulse Traps: Feature a pilot steam leak that generates internal flow, activating the valve via condensate impulse force.
Advantage of Thermodynamic Steam Trap
Simple and Robust Design: Minimal moving part ensure durability and longevity.
Compact and Versatile: Suitable for various application due to their small size.
Wide Pressure Range: Effective performance across different pressure level.
Cost Effective: More affordable compared to other steam trap type.
Ideal for Critical Application: Excellent for steam mainlines and tracing applications requiring rapid condensate removal.
